The Concept Behind the Container Stadium
So, what's the big idea behind building a stadium from shipping containers? Well, there are a few key reasons. First off, it's an incredibly sustainable approach. Instead of using new materials, they're repurposing existing containers, which significantly reduces the environmental impact. Imagine the amount of energy saved and waste avoided! This aligns perfectly with Qatar's commitment to hosting a green and eco-friendly event.
Secondly, it's incredibly modular and flexible. Shipping containers are designed to be easily transported and assembled, meaning the stadium can be built relatively quickly and even disassembled and moved to a new location after the event. Talk about versatility! This is a game-changer for stadium design because it allows for temporary or adaptable venues that can be tailored to specific needs and events. The use of containers drastically reduces construction time compared to conventional methods. This speed is crucial for meeting tight deadlines and minimizing disruption to the surrounding environment. Furthermore, the modular nature of container construction allows for easy expansion or reduction of the stadium's capacity, providing flexibility for different event sizes. The containers themselves are durable and weather-resistant, ensuring the stadium's structural integrity even in harsh conditions.
